天翼云CountDownLatch知识文档专栏是天翼云为开发者提供的互联网技术内容平台。内容涵盖CountDownLatch相关内容资讯。开发者在CountDownLatch专栏是可以快速获取到自己感兴趣的技术内容,与其他开发者们学习交流,共同成长。
Java并发API提供了多种工具类来帮助开发者处理并发问题,CountDownLatch是其中之一,用于同步一个或多个线程的进度。
Java并发基础:CyclicBarrier和CountDownLatch区别!
CountDownLatch的优点在于能够简洁高效地协调多个线程的执行顺序,确保一组线程都完成后才触发其他线程的执行,适用于资源加载、任务初始化等场景。它提供了清晰的等待/通知机制,易于理解和使用,是提升多线程程序性能和可靠性的重要工具。
CountDownLatch实现并发操作
CountDownLatch和CyclicBarrier都有一个计数器 CountDownLatch 是在 countDownLatc
在之前的文章中已经为大家介绍了java并发编程的工具:BlockingQueue接口、ArrayBlockingQueue、DelayQueue、LinkedBlockingQueue、PriorityBlockingQueue、Synch
1. 简介 CountDownLatch中count down是倒数的意思,latch则是门闩、锁住的含义。整体含义可以理解为倒数的门栓。CountDownLatch的作用也是如此,在构造CountD
1.CyclicBarrier的简单概述CyclicBarrier是用于多线程相互等待到达一个公共的屏障点的同步工具类,如下图,小明,小宝,小周都需要等待其他人到达公共的屏障点后,才能继续做其他事,常用于多个线程需要一起完成的任务。本质是通
业务场景描述:假设一条流水线上有三个工作者:worker1,worker2,worker3。有一个任务的完成需要他们三者协作完成,worker3可以开始这个任务的前提是worker1和worker2完成了他们的工作,而worker1和wor
新Java并发线程控制:CountDownLatch等待所有线程运行完毕才执行 创建一批Java线程,然后这批Java线程几乎同时全部跑
2023-04-11 10:15:33
2023-06-26 08:26:00
2023-06-25 07:05:18
2023-06-25 07:05:31
2023-08-01 08:53:44
2023-06-27 10:00:44
随时自助获取、弹性伸缩的云服务器资源
便捷、安全、高效的云电脑服务
高品质、低成本的云上存储服务
为云上计算资源提供持久性块存储